Timbre Type Specific Operation
The sound source operation performed for a sound generator instrument receive message may depend
on the value of the Timbre Type (see "About the Timbre Type" in "8 Program Change") of each part's
operation mode. For details, see the explanation for each message.
3
Controlling Send/Receive of MIDI Messages in Each Instru-
ment Part
Send and receive of MIDI messages for each instrument part can be controlled by global Instrument
MIDI settings and Instrument-specific system exclusive messages. See the Instrument's User's Guide for
details.
4

Conditions that Disable Message Send and Receive

No MIDI messages at all can be sent or received while the instrument starts up, shuts down, "Wait" is
on the display, etc.
